Living & Working in Philippi

Discovering Opportunities in Philippi: A Historic West Virginia Haven for Nurses with Promising Salaries and Robust Job Growth

Philippi cityscape

Nestled in the heart of West Virginia, Philippi harmoniously combines rich history and vibrant community spirit, making it an appealing hub for healthcare professionals, particularly nurses. Known for its picturesque landscapes and historic sites like the Philippi Covered Bridge, our small city offers a uniquely supportive environment where nursing professionals can thrive. The current average salary for nurses in Philippi is estimated to be between $26 to $31 per hour, translating to an annual salary of approximately $54,000 to $64,500. In comparison, the West Virginia state averages hover around $26.57 per hour and $55,000 annually, while national averages stand at roughly $37.24 per hour and $77,000 annually, as reported by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. Such figures reflect both the economic landscape of our quaint town and the broader context of the nursing profession, particularly when we compare ourselves to larger cities like Charleston or Morgantown, which tend to offer broader salary ranges due to higher living costs and greater competition.

The nursing job market in Philippi is robust, with an expected need for approximately 125 new nurses in the next five years due to expansion of local healthcare facilities and an aging population. Currently, the estimated workforce of nurses in our town is around 400, equating to about 3 nurses per 1,000 residents in our community of roughly 6,000 people. As more healthcare facilities are slated for establishment in the area, including expanded service offerings from both the local hospitals and clinics, demand for travel nurses and per diem positions is projected to remain strong. With the addition of seasonal needs, especially during tourist seasons, Philippi experiences a unique and fluctuating demand for temporary nursing positions. Compared to our neighboring cities like Elkins and Buckhannon, which have varying job markets and salary scales - Elkins offering approximately $27 to $32 hourly and Buckhannon around $25 to $30 - we have a unique blend of opportunities that cater to both local nurses and those looking to travel.

Looking ahead, our healthcare infrastructure is continually evolving, bolstered by recent investments that focus on capacity expansion and technology enhancement. An increasing number of areas of specialization, including geriatrics and pediatrics, are in high demand at facilities like Broaddus Hospital and regional clinics, making Philippi an ideal place for nurses with diverse skills. Frequently Asked Questions About Nursing in Philippi

Do I need to be licensed in West Virginia to work in Philippi?
Good news! West Virginia is a member of the eNLC (Enhanced Nurse Licensure Compact). You can practice here with a compact license from any member state.
